Mindgard is a London-based startup specializing in security of AI.


We've spun-out from a leading UK university, and our mission is to secure the future of AI against cyber attacks targeting AI, GenAI, and LLMs.

This is an unsolved challenge globally, and we are among the world's first to offer a solution to this rapidly growing problem.


Started in 2022, we are well-funded by top investors, and have recently released our first commercial product offering: Mindgard AI Red Teaming Platform empowers enterprise to comprehensively attest, assure, and secure their AI/GenAI.

The Role:


We are looking for a Product Designer to join our dynamic team and help us design the future of AI security.


As the first Product Designer at Mindgard, you will directly collaborate with the Head of Product, and our senior leaders to shape our company's future.

Your role involves identifying customer and user needs, creating innovative solutions, and designing intuitive, visually appealing interfaces. Your work will significantly enhance prospect and user engagement with our product and brand assets.

What you will do:

-
Product Design:

  • Collaborate with Product Management and Engineering team to infuse user requirements and product objectives into aesthetically pleasing and impactful visual designs. Focus on typography, graphic elements, and color schemes to create compelling visual narratives for Mindgard.
  • Develop and refine visual assets such as icons, infographics, and layout structures, ensuring they align with brand standards and enhance overall user engagement.
  • Perform visual audits and user feedback sessions to refine graphics, optimise design elements, and ensure visual coherence across all platforms.
-
Marketing Design:

  • Collaborate with the marketing team to understand campaign objectives and create designs that effectively communicate key messages and drive engagement.
  • Ensure all marketing materials adhere to brand guidelines and maintain consistency in style, tone, and visual identity.
-
Cross-functional Collaboration:

  • Collaborate effectively with others in the team including marketers, product managers, engineers, and other stakeholders to ensure alignment on design goals and objectives.
  • Participate in design reviews, ideation sessions, and critiques to provide and receive constructive feedback aimed at improving design solutions.
  • Actively contribute to a positive and creative work environment, sharing knowledge and expertise with team members and contributing to the overall success of the design team.

What you need:

  • Minimum 5 years experience as a Visual Designer, with a strong portfolio showcasing expertise in both software product design and brand design, preferably for a B2B technology product.
  • Proficiency in design tools such as Figma, Hubspot,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ign), Sketch, Microsoft Office Suite, and Notion.
  • Solid understanding of UI/UX, design principles, typography, color theory, layout, and composition.
  • Experience with production knowledge in both print and web and strong attention to detail and an eye for consistency
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to effectively articulate and present design ideas to crossfunctional teams and stakeholders.
  • Ability to work in a fastpaced environment, manage multiple projects simultaneously, and meet deadlines without compromising quality.
  • Education in Graphic Design, Visual Communication, Interaction Design,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
